Demi Moore
Demi Moore is set to star in a new erotica podcast called Dirty Diana from QCode. Producers say the story “portrays sex and longing from a female gaze, with female pleasure at its center.” Moore is not only going to star in the series, but executive produce it as well.
Dirty Diana is a scripted podcast about a couple ready to separate, but soon find their spark once again. The co-creator, writer and director Shana Feste told Variety, “I wanted to create a show about a marriage that felt genuine and compelling and so erotic it made you want to have sex with your partner after listening to it. ‘Dirty Diana’ gave me the opportunity to work with some incredible actors, including the amazing and sexy Demi Moore, who brought my characters alive and gave them a sensuality and sexuality that was palpable.”
The series was recorded via Zoom, a video calling platform, due to the coronavirus pandemic. QCode founder Rob Herting said, “This is a new outlet for storytelling. It can move more quickly than TV and film.”
Dirty Diana will premiere on July 13 and will consist of six episodes, each being about 30 minutes long. It will be available on Apple Podcasts, Google Podcasts and Spotify.
The podcast will also feature, Claes Bang, Betsy Brandt, Mackenzie Davis, Carmen Ejogo, Max Greenfield, Dayo Okeniyi, Penelope Ann Miller, John Tenney, Rhys Wakefield and Dolly Wells.
The producers include Moore, Herting, Feste, Brian Kavanaugh-Jones, Fred Berger and Jennifer Besser.
